Download as pdf or txt
Download as pdf or txt
You are on page 1of 28

SAP on Oracle:

Development
Update

Dr. Christian Graf


Development Manager
DB Platforms Oracle & Informix
SAP AG
Topics

SAP on Oracle Architecture

Oracle Release Integration at SAP

BR* News

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 2


SAP Architecture on WEB AS with Oracle

Workplace SRM/CRM

KM BW

APO R/3 Enterprise

Java Apps

ABAP ABAP
ABAP Engine
Engine Java
J2EE
J2EE Engine
Engine BR*
Web Application Server 6.30 + Tools

Pro*C
Oracle Call Interface (OCI) Thin JDBC

ABAP schema (char) Java schema (nchar)

Oracle

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 3


SAP Architecture on NetWeaver with Oracle

mySAP SRM

mySAP SCM

mySAP ERP

BW
BW XI
XI Portal
Portal MDM
MDM Mobile
Mobile
BR*
BR*
WEB
WEB AS
AS
SAP NetWeaver Trex
Trex .
. Tools
Tools
ABAP
ABAP Engine
Engine J2EE
J2EE Engine
Engine
Pro*C
OCI Thin JDBC

ABAP schema Java schema Java schema

Oracle Oracle

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 4


Topics

SAP on Oracle Architecture

Oracle Release Integration at SAP

BR* News

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 5


Oracle Release Integration

SAP certified Oracle versions for 31I WAS 7/NW 04+

Oracle
SAP Oracle
Support (*)

31I 8.1.7 + 9.2 12/04 7/07


40B 8.1.7 + 9.2 12/04 7/07
45B 8.1.7 + 9.2 12/04 7/07
WAS 4.6C 8.1.7 + 9.2 12/04 7/07
WAS 6.10 8.1.7 + 9.2 12/04 7/07
WAS 6.20 (8.1.7) + 9.2 12/04 7/07
WAS 6.30/40/NW04 9.2 7/07
WAS 7 (Paris, SAP05) 10.2 Q2/10

(*) Standard Support not including Extended Maintenance.


Extended Maintenance 8.1.7 until 12/06 (OSS note 644939).
Oracle 8.1.7 Desupport Hot News: 578113
S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 6
Oracle 9.2 feature integration status

Oracle Feature Status SAP SAP Default


Releases
SQL Merge supported BW 30B + BW 30B

Dynamic System Global Area supported independent WAS 6.40

Automatic PGA Memory Mngmt supported independent WAS 6.40

Automatic Undo Management supported independent WAS 6.40

Online Table Redefinition supported independent BRspace 6.40

Data Guard (physical) supported independent

Locally managed System Tbls supported independent WAS 6.40/RAC

Auto Seg. Space Management supported Independent WAS 6.40/RAC

Server Parameter File supported Independent WAS 6.40/RAC

Entry point for 9.2 feature recommendations: OSS note 598678


S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 7
Oracle Partitioning Update

Fully integrated in SAP BW as of 2.0B

NEW: Supported and integrated in R/3 as of R/3 4.6C


(see OSS Note 742243 for more details)

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 8


Real Application Clusters Certification Process

RAC certification per OS/hardware platform


Three step process
n Internal Functional & Scalability tests (SAP, Oracle HW partner)
n Pilot customer
n Controlled Availability Phase (first ~ 10 customers)

Intensive OS Partner collaboration required


n Hardware
n Engineers

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 9


Technical Requirements for SAP R/3 with RAC

SAP R/3 4.6C/D or newer

New Set of BR*Tools 6.40

Oracle 9.2.0.5 or higher

Shared Oracle_Home (binaries, trace files etc.)

Shared Archive Location

Database Files on OCFS for Windows


n SAP does not support raw devices on Windows

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 10


Current RAC Status at SAP per Platform

HP Tru64
Functional and Scalability Tests completed
Two production customers
Controlled Availability phase started (up to ten more customers)

IBM AIX
Functional and Scalability Tests completed
Two production customers
Controlled Availability phase started (up to ten more customers)

Linux 32bit:
Functional and Scalability Tests completed
Red Hat 3.0: One production customer
Controlled Availability phase started (up to ten more customers)
SLES8: Pilot customer under way; CA phase planned for Q1-Q2/2005

Windows 32 Bit
Functional and Scalability Tests completed
Pilot customer tests under way
Controlled Availability phase planned for Q1/2005

HP-UX
Functional and Scalability Tests completed

Sun Solaris
Functional and Scalability Tests completed

Current status in OSS Note 527843


S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 11
Recommended and tested RAC Configurations with SAP
R/3

OS Version Cluster Version and CFS Type


HP-UX 11i (11.11) Veritas Advanced Cluster 3.5 or HP Service
Guard (DB files on raw devices)
HP Tru64 5.1b TruCluster Server 5.1

IBM AIX 5.2 HACMP 4.5/5.1 + GPFS 2.1/2.2

Linux (SuSE) SLES8/9, UL 1.0 OCFS 1.0.12/13

Linux (Red Hat) AS 2.1, ES 3.0 OCFS 1.0.12/13

Solaris (Fujitsu 2.8, 2.9 Veritas Advanced Cluster 3.5/4.0 or


Siemens) PrimeCluster + Net App Filer
Solaris (SUN) 2.8, 2.9 Veritas Advanced Cluster 3.5/4.0 or SUN
Cluster3.0+PxFS (DB on raw) or SUN QFS
Windows 2003 Enterprise Server OCFS

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 12


Documentation on RAC with SAP R/3

Platform Partner:
n Cluster documentation

SAP:
n Database Upgrade Guide: Upgrade to Oracle Version 9.2.0: UNIX

Oracle:
n Oracle9i Release Notes Release 2 (9.2.0.1.0)
n Development White Papers:
u Configuring SAP R/3 4.6D for Use with Oracle Real Application Clusters
u Best Practices for SAP on RAC for Windows Platform

http://service.sap.com/dbaora -> Media Library -> Oracle RAC

http://sapdev.de.oracle.com -> Database -> RAC -> Whitepapers

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 13


Oracle Database 10g Status at SAP

SAP AG has been Active Beta Partner


SAP internal tests are being performed
n 6 internal systems upgraded
n 1 open issue to be fixed

ERP05, SRM05, SCM05 planned to be certified with


10g only in Q3/2005 (internal validation starts in Q1/05)
All SAP products based on 4.6D and 6.40 kernel are
planned to be certified for 10g in Q4-2005/early 2006
Based on this schedule only version 10.2 will be
certified
n Very good experience with same strategy during
Oracle 9 certification

Oracle provides 5 years full maintenance for 10g

Check OSS Note 720886


S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 14
Record Performance for SAP SD Benchmark

100000 SAP SD benchmark users:

n SAP R/3 Enterprise 4.7


n HP Integrity Superdome Enterprise Server with
64 Intel Itanium 2 1.6 GHz processors with HP-
UX 11i v2
n Average dialog response time of 1.74
n 160 4-way Application Server

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 15


Transparent 10g Features

Infiniband Network
Windows Fibers
Faster Drop and Truncate table
In Memory Undo
Improved Scalability for partitioned Objects
Integrated RAC clusterware (ASM)
Simplified Database Install
Lightweight Client install (3 files)

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 16


10g Features planned later for SAP products

The following features are being considered and


will be tested over time. They will not be available
immediately with initial 10g certification by SAP
but added later:

Backup Compression
Incremental Cumulated Backup through RMAN
Full Database Begin Backup
Change-Aware Incremental Backup
Secured Redo Transmission
Online LONG to LOB migration
Automated Storage Management (ASM)
Rename Tablespace
Cross-Platform Transportable Tablespaces
Online Segment Shrink
Automatic Optimizer Statistics Collection
Data Pump
Flashback Technology

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 17


Topics

SAP on Oracle Architecture

Oracle Release Integration at SAP

BR* News

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 18


Redesign History

n 2001 / Q2 BRCONNECT 6.10 (0)


u Extended functionality for Oracle DBA
u Replaces command line options of SAPDBA

n 2003 / Q2 BRRECOVER 6.20 (100)


u New tool for Oracle Restore and Recovery
u Replaces recovery functionality of SAPDBA

n 2003 / Q2 BRTOOLS 6.20 (100)


u New character menu interface for BR*Tools

n 2003 / Q2 BRGUI 6.30


u New graphical menu interface for BR*Tools

n 2004 / Q1 BRSPACE 6.40 (0)


u New tool for Oracle database (space) administration
u Replaces the rest of SAPDBA functionality

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 19


Positioning

n BR*Tools 6.40 completely replace the SAPDBA functionality

Starting with NW04 SAPDBA is not delivered anymore

n SAP strongly recommends to only use BR*Tools for Web AS 6.40


n Prerequisite for BR*Tools 6.40 is Oracle 9.2 or higher
n SAP recommends to use BR*Tools 6.40 for all systems running on
Oracle 9.2
n BR*Tools 6.40 are usable with all releases of SAP R/3 and Web AS
n For Oracle Version 8.1.7 BR*Tools 6.20 are final release

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 20


BRGUI Graphical User Interface for BR*Tools

n Look and feel


u SAP-style buttons and GUI elements
n Quick navigation
u Buttons allow easy access of any functionality
n Familiar behavior
u BR*Tools character interface directly translated to GUI
n Platform independence
u Pure Java, based on JDK 1.3
n Requirements
u BR*Tools 6.20 (100) or higher

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 21


BRGUI Screenshot (1)

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 22


BRGUI Screenshot (2)

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 23


New Developments

Implemented Enhancements in BR*Tools 6.40:


n BRRECOVER support for Oracle RAC databases (patch 6)

n Recreation of the SYSTEM tablespace (patch 10)


u e.g. for LMTS or ASSM migration of System Tbls

u SAP & DB Offline operation based on transportable Tbls feature

n BRGUI Version 2 offering more flexibility (BRGUI 6.40)

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 24


Outlook

Planned Enhancements for Oracle 10g


n Online migration from LONG to LOB

n Rename tablespace

n Browser-based BRGUI

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 25


Sources of Information

n New training ADM505 based on BR*Tools 6.40 only


n SAP Online Documentation 6.40:
u http://service.sap.com/dbaora -> Media Library -> General -> SAP
Database Guide: Oracle
n Technical documents:
u http://service.sap.com/dbaora -> Media Library -> General ->
BRCONNECT
u http://service.sap.com/dbaora -> Media Library -> Backup and
Recovery -> Restore and Recovery
u http://service.sap.com/dbaora -> Media Library -> Space
Management -> BRSPACE
n SAP notes:
u 403704 - BRCONNECT
u 602497 - BRRECOVER
u 611493 - BRGUI
u 647697 - BRSPACE
u 646681 - Reorganization with BRSPACE
u 680046 - Corrections in BR*Tools 6.40

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 26


Thanks for your attention !!

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 27


Copyright

n No part of this presentation may be reproduced or transmitted in any form or for any purpose
without the express permission of SAP AG. The information contained herein may be changed
without prior notice.
n Some software products marketed by SAP AG and its distributors contain proprietary software
components of other software vendors.
n Microsoft, WINDOWS, NT, EXCEL, Word and SQL Server are registered trademarks of
Microsoft Corporation.
n IBM, DB2, OS/2, DB2/6000, Parallel Sysplex, MVS/ESA, RS/6000, AIX, S/390,
AS/400, OS/390, and OS/400 are registered trademarks of IBM Corporation.
n ORACLE is a registered trademark of ORACLE Corporation, California, USA.
n INFORMIX-OnLine for SAP is a registered trademark of Informix Software Incorporated.
n UNIX, X/Open, OSF/1, and Motif are registered trademarks of The Open Group.
n HTML, DHTML, XML, XHTML are trademarks or registered trademarks of W3C, World Wide
Web Consortium, Laboratory for Computer Science NE43-358, Massachusetts Institute of
Technology, 545 Technology Square, Cambridge, MA 02139.
n JAVA is a registered trademark of Sun Microsystems, Inc. , 901 San Antonio Road, Palo Alto,
CA 94303 USA.
n JAVASCRIPT is a registered trademark of Sun Microsystems, Inc., used under license for
technology invented and implemented by Netscape.
n SAP, SAP Logo, mySAP.com, mySAP.com Marketplace, mySAP.com Workplace, mySAP.com
Business Scenarios, mySAP.com Application Hosting, WebFlow, R/2, R/3, RIVA, ABAP, SAP
Business Workflow, SAP EarlyWatch, SAP ArchiveLink, BAPI, SAPPHIRE, Management Cockpit,
SEM, are trademarks or registered trademarks of SAP AG in Germany and in several other
countries all over the world. All other products mentioned are trademarks or registered
trademarks of their respective companies.

SAP AG 2002, Oracle Integration at SAP, Dr. Christian Graf 28

You might also like